Meet the Tattooed Theologian. Dillon Naber Cruz experienced trauma in his childhood and during his service in the Marine Corps. After coming to grips with his PTSD and how the US military wages war and trains recruits, Dillon went back to the teachings of Jesus and addressed the cognitive dissonance he felt. Join Dillon and Michael as they discuss how Dillon became an aspirational pacifist and why redemptive violence---the belief that violence can be used to bring order to society---doesn't work in the world. If you're weary of cycles of violence, the dehumanization of "the other," and retributive methods of solving evil or injustice, you'll appreciate Dillon's insights into restorative justice. He has an inspirational, challenging, and hopeful message for us all, particularly in light of today's wars and conflicts.
